decide on our priorities for this year as the parent advisory council and we based our decision on the p.a.c. members' concerns as well as the district priorities for this year and we've decided that we're going to work on the following issues and develop project teams and action plans around them. our issues that we've talked about so far are teacher and administrator standards, support and accountability, especially in the context of the district's focus on the core curriculum. also, the focus on restorative practices to improve school climate and reduce student suspensions. the district's budget process. the district's redesign of how special education services are provided. implementation of the district wide family engagement plan. expanding access to quality after-school programs and the district's proposal to align sfusd's excel and after school programs and supporting parent engagement in bayview and the mission superintendent zone initiatives. as you know, we are volunteers and parents so we have limited capacity but will continue to let you know as the goals develop as the year pro
